Hosting and the Online Experience: Why Infrastructure Shapes Digital Success

 

Hosting plays a defining role in how people experience the internet, even though most users never think about it directly. Every click, page load, and online interaction depends on hosting systems working efficiently in the background. From personal websites to global platforms, hosting hosting is the silent partner that ensures content is available whenever and wherever it is needed.

The relationship between hosting and user experience is deeply connected. Visitors judge a website almost instantly based on how it performs. If pages load smoothly and interactions feel effortless, users are more likely to stay engaged. Hosting contributes to this impression by managing server speed, data delivery, and system stability. When hosting is reliable, users rarely notice it. When it fails, the impact is immediate and often damaging.

For businesses, hosting is closely linked to brand perception. A website that frequently crashes or loads slowly can harm credibility and drive potential customers away. Hosting acts as a foundation that supports marketing efforts, customer communication, and online services. Strong hosting ensures that digital touchpoints remain consistent and professional, reinforcing trust over time.

Hosting also affects flexibility in content and design. Modern websites often include multimedia elements, interactive features, and real-time updates. These capabilities require hosting environments that can handle dynamic content without sacrificing performance. Advanced hosting solutions support creative freedom by allowing developers to build richer experiences while maintaining stability.

Another important aspect of hosting is reliability. Downtime can disrupt operations, reduce visibility, and create frustration for users. Hosting services are designed to minimize these interruptions through monitoring, backups, and system redundancy. Reliable hosting keeps digital platforms available even when traffic increases or technical challenges arise. This reliability is especially important for organizations that depend on constant online access.

Data protection is a growing concern in the digital age, and hosting plays a key role in addressing it. Hosting environments store valuable information, from website files to user data. Responsible hosting includes measures that protect this information from loss, misuse, or unauthorized access. Secure hosting supports compliance, builds confidence, and helps organizations meet ethical and legal expectations.

Hosting also supports collaboration and innovation. Many teams rely on shared hosting environments to develop, test, and deploy digital projects. These environments make it easier for designers, developers, and content creators to work together efficiently. Hosting becomes a shared workspace where ideas are transformed into functional platforms.

As technology advances, hosting continues to adapt. Cloud-based solutions, automation, and intelligent resource management are redefining how hosting operates. These changes aim to make hosting more accessible and responsive to diverse needs. Whether supporting a small creative project or a large-scale digital operation, hosting evolves to meet new challenges.

In the end, hosting is not just about storing data. It is about enabling connection, communication, and creativity on a global scale. By shaping performance, security, and reliability, hosting directly influences how people interact with digital spaces. A strong hosting foundation empowers online experiences that feel seamless, trustworthy, and ready for the future.
